										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>NEW DELHI</strong>. GAIL (India) Limited Director (HR) Ayush Gupta interacted with the newly inducted Executive Trainees at the GAIL Training Institute in Noida, sharing insights on leadership, career development and the evolving energy sector. The session focused on building a strong professional foundation through dedication, integrity, ownership and continuous learning, while encouraging trainees to take a proactive approach to their careers.</p>
<p>Gupta highlighted the importance of innovation, strategic thinking and adaptability in navigating the rapidly changing energy landscape. He encouraged the young professionals to remain future-ready by continuously upgrading their skills and embracing emerging opportunities and challenges. The interaction reflected GAIL’s commitment to mentoring young talent and developing a strong pipeline of future leaders for the energy sector.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="center"><i><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;"><b>Students from Grades 8–12 embark on a two-day journey to transform aspirations into actionable career plans</b></span></i></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;"><b>Hyderabad: 07th August, 2026:</b> Premia Academy inaugurated the third edition of its flagship <b>YOLO Student Summit</b>, bringing together students from Grades 8 to 12 for an immersive two-day experience designed to help them explore their potential, discover future career pathways and build the skills required to thrive in a rapidly changing world. The summit was inaugurated by Chief Guest, <b>Dr. Sanjay Kalvakuntla, MLA, Korutla Constituency</b>, who encouraged students to embrace curiosity, innovation and lifelong learning as they prepare for the careers of tomorrow.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">Building on the success of its previous editions, this year&#8217;s YOLO Summit has been designed as a practical launchpad where students move beyond classroom learning and engage directly with real-world challenges. Through a thoughtfully curated blend of masterclasses, workshops, networking opportunities and breakout sessions, the summit equips students with actionable tools to confidently shape their academic and professional journeys.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">The first day of the summit focused on transforming ideas into action while introducing students to the mindset and skills required to succeed in an increasingly technology-driven world.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;"><img fetchpriority="high" decoding="async" class="wp-image-83969 size-full aligncenter" src="https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-scaled.jpg" alt="Premia Academy YOLO Student Summit 2026" width="2357" height="2560" srcset="https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-scaled.jpg 2357w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-276x300.jpg 276w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-943x1024.jpg 943w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-768x834.jpg 768w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-1414x1536.jpg 1414w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-1885x2048.jpg 1885w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-1920x2086.jpg 1920w, https://newsmantra.in/wp-content/uploads/2026/08/Inaugurated-by-Dr.-Sanjay-Kalvakuntla-MLA-Korutla-Constituency-YOLO-Summit-960x1043.jpg 960w" sizes="(max-width: 2357px) 100vw, 2357px" />The day commenced with inspiring masterclasses on <b>&#8220;Vision Board to Action Plan&#8221;</b> and <b>&#8220;Brain Bluechip Investment,&#8221;</b> encouraging students to translate aspirations into structured goals while developing a long-term approach to personal growth and decision-making. Students explored one of the defining questions of the future through the interactive workshop, <b>&#8220;Algorithms vs. Authenticity: Navigating the Human Premium in the Age of AI,&#8221;</b> which examined how creativity, emotional intelligence and authentic human skills will remain indispensable in an AI-powered workplace.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">The summit continued with a series of immersive masterclasses designed to equip students with practical life skills rarely taught in traditional classrooms. <b>&#8220;No Cap, Just Capital: How to Actually Make Your Money Do the Most&#8221;</b> demystified personal finance by introducing students to the fundamentals of budgeting, investing, wealth creation and smart financial decision-making, encouraging them to build healthy money habits from an early age.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">Workshops such as <b>&#8220;The Gen Z Navigation Guide: Which &#8216;Ship&#8217; Are You On?&#8221;</b> prompted students to reflect on their personal aspirations, relationships, emotional well-being and life choices, helping them better understand themselves as they navigate the complexities of adolescence and an increasingly interconnected world. Meanwhile, <b>&#8220;Side Hustle&#8221;</b> inspired participants to look beyond conventional career trajectories, demonstrating how passion, creativity and entrepreneurial thinking can be transformed into meaningful ventures and alternative income opportunities in today&#8217;s digital and creator-driven economy.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">Bringing a refreshing blend of humour and insight to the summit, stand-up comedian <b>Mayank Parakh</b> presented <b>&#8220;The Gen Z Roasted &amp; Toasted,&#8221;</b> an engaging session that used comedy as a powerful medium to address the realities of growing up in a hyperconnected world. Through relatable anecdotes and interactive conversations, he encouraged students to embrace their individuality, navigate societal pressures with confidence, and view setbacks as stepping stones rather than obstacles, leaving them with lessons that were as thought-provoking as they were entertaining.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">The afternoon sessions shifted the focus towards higher education and long-term career planning through insightful workshops that empowered students to make informed academic choices. <b>&#8220;India as a Destination for Education&#8221;</b> challenged the conventional notion that success lies solely in studying abroad, showcasing India&#8217;s rapidly evolving higher education landscape, world-class institutions, emerging interdisciplinary programmes, and growing opportunities in research, innovation and entrepreneurship. The session encouraged students to evaluate educational pathways based on their aspirations, strengths and future industry demands rather than popular perception.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">Complementing this was <b>&#8220;Choose Your Fighter: The Competitive Exam Showdown,&#8221;</b> an interactive workshop that demystified India&#8217;s diverse entrance examination ecosystem. Students gained clarity on the purpose, scope and career opportunities associated with examinations such as JEE, NEET, CLAT, CUET, SAT and other specialised pathways, enabling them to identify the route best aligned with their interests and ambitions. Rather than viewing competitive examinations as one-size-fits-all milestones, participants were encouraged to adopt a strategic and informed approach to academic planning, reducing uncertainty and empowering them to make confident decisions about their future.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">The day concluded with interactive breakout sessions including <b>&#8220;Cap Your Identity&#8221;</b> and <b>&#8220;Doodle Your Destiny,&#8221;</b> where students collaborated, reflected on their strengths and visualised their future through creative exercises. These experiential sessions encouraged participants to define their personal identities, articulate their aspirations and prepare for the innovation challenges and competitions scheduled for Day Two.</span></p>
<p><span style="color: #000000; font-family: verdana, sans-serif;">Unlike conventional career counselling events, the YOLO Summit combined thought-provoking conversations with practical, hands-on learning. Every session was carefully designed to bridge the gap between classroom theory and real-world execution by helping students develop entrepreneurial thinking, financial literacy, AI readiness, communication skills and emotional resilience.</span></p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><i>The initiative aims to reach more than 12,000 students across India by 2029, with nearly 5,000 students benefiting in Delhi.</i></p>
<p><b>NEW DELHI, India, July 9, 2026:</b> Honeywell Technologies (NASDAQ: HON) today announced a key milestone under <b>Saksham</b>, its flagship education and skilling initiative in India, with the inauguration of its first future-ready STEM education and school transformation program.  The initiative was launched by the <b>Hon&#8217;ble Chief Minister of Delhi, Smt. Rekha Gupta </b>at <b>Shalimar Bagh Village Government Girls Senior Secondary School</b>.<br />
As part of the program, Honeywell Technologies aims to transform 12 government and government-aided girls&#8217; schools across the country, reaching more than 12,000 students by 2029 through interventions focused on STEM education, digital literacy, student well-being and teacher development. While the most students and teachers will be impacted in Delhi, the initiative is also being implemented across Pune, Bengaluru and Gurugram.</p>
<p>Implemented in partnership with Ladli Foundation Trust, the intervention combines modern learning infrastructure, teacher capacity building and global exposure opportunities to help create more inclusive and future-ready learning environments for adolescent girls.</p>

<p>The intervention at Shalimar Bagh Village Government Girls Senior Secondary School, a key milestone in Saksham&#8217;s broader school transformation effort, includes:</p>
<ul>
<li><b>STEM laboratories</b> that promote hands-on science and technology learning, innovation and critical thinking.</li>
<li><b>Digital ICT and computer labs</b> equipped with computers and interactive learning tools to improve digital literacy and technology access.</li>
<li><b>Smart classrooms</b> that enhance student engagement and support technology-enabled teaching.</li>
<li><b>Safe and hygienic toilets and WASH infrastructure</b> that promote menstrual dignity, hygiene and student well-being.</li>
<li><b>Awareness sessions on menstrual hygiene, nutrition, cyber safety, financial literacy, and reproductive health</b> that help students build confidence and life skills.</li>
<li><b>Training for 60 teachers</b> on digital tools and interactive teaching methodologies to support long-term learning outcomes.</li>
<li><b>A global Space Science learning opportunity</b>, through which five students from participating schools will be selected to attend an immersive workshop at the U.S. Space &amp; Rocket Center in Huntsville, Alabama.</li>
</ul>
<p>As India continues to build a technology-driven and innovation-led economy, ensuring equitable access to digital learning and STEM education remains a critical challenge. According to NITI Aayog&#8217;s recent report – ‘School Education System in India’<a href="https://mail.google.com/mail/u/0/#m_4094173503844077637_m_-7042373783516868367_x_x_x__ftn1" rel="noreferrer" name="m_4094173503844077637_m_-7042373783516868367_x_x_x__ftnref1"><u>[1]</u></a>, more than one-third of schools lack access to computers or internet connectivity, while nearly seven in ten schools do not have smart classrooms. Through Saksham &#8211; focused on advancing inclusive STEM education and building future-ready skills, Honeywell Technologies is helping bridge these gaps by combining modern learning infrastructure, teacher capacity building and experiential learning opportunities, enabling students to develop the skills and confidence needed to thrive in the future workforce.</p>
<p>Implemented through <b>Honeywell Hometown Solutions India Foundation (HHSIF),</b> Honeywell Technologies’ philanthropic arm in India, Saksham is creating pathways for young people to develop their skills and confidence needed to succeed in a rapidly evolving world. In Delhi, the initiative will deliver interventions across government schools in Mehrauli, Tughlakabad and Shalimar Bagh, directly benefiting nearly 5,000 students, primarily adolescent girls from underserved communities. With plans to expand to an additional government school in Janakpuri during FY2026–27, Saksham continues to advance educational equity through improved infrastructure, teacher empowerment and experiential learning opportunities.</p>
